Output 953dfbb300062d21d8e253b14bec8b0179d12fe552a78eca505ea5215cf83e28:0

value
5767684
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c8b44156ea0ab52b007ee08d8a2cf8179e1f2ab6 OP_EQUAL
address
3KzF1GCqR8wudh2rPhr1THKfDfPvgVtxXU
transaction
953dfbb300062d21d8e253b14bec8b0179d12fe552a78eca505ea5215cf83e28
spent
true